I have a project with a Click Box which displays an image when clicked.
After that I want the user to click on the Play button on the Skin to move to the next slide.
Unfortunately, to move forward the user must click twice on the Play button.
Any idea why they need to click twice instead of once?

This is most likely a focus issue. When your user is interacting with the click box on the slide the focus is on that SWF. When they click the button on the playbar, their first click just shifts the focus to the playbar SWF. Only the second click operates the button.
Go to Preferences > Project > Publish Settings > Externalise Resources. Do you have Skin ticked for externalise or unticked for embedded?

Another thing it could be is a timing issue. Normally a Click Box will pause the slide when its end is reached. So if perhaps the user clicks the Click Box before the pause point has been reached, then chooses to click the Play button, the playhead could be encountering the pause point. If this happens, they would then need to click again to release the pause.
